Raja Cheyyi Vesthe is a 2016 Indian Telugu-language action thriller film directed by debutante Pradeep Chilukuri and produced by Sai Korrapati under Vaarahi Chalana Chitram. The film stars Nara Rohith, Isha Talwar, Srinivas Avasarala, and Taraka Ratna. The story follows Ravi, an aspiring filmmaker, who tells a story to his girlfriend Chaitra. A mysterious stranger forces him to write a love story and then an action ending. The stranger sends a gun and demands Ravi kill a real-life villain. The film explores themes of story becoming reality, revenge, and love. It received mixed reviews and has a 5.4 rating on IMDb. The runtime is 144 minutes. It was released on April 29, 2016 in India.

Storyline

An aspiring filmmaker tells a story to his girlfriend. The next day, a stranger forces him to write a love story. Then the stranger demands an action ending and sends a gun. The filmmaker must kill a real villain or lose his girlfriend forever.
